Приказ свих података о документуАпстракт
The hydrogen evolution reaction (HER) on Ni, Mo and MoNi intermetallic compound was investigated with ac impedance and dc polarization measurements in 1.0 mol dm-3 NaOH solution at 25 °C. The rate constants of the forward and backward reactions of Volmer, Heyrovsky and Tafel steps were estimated by a nonlinear fitting method. MoNi alloy electrode provides a much lower overpotential for the HER than Ni and Mo electrodes, sometimes which exhibit similar catalytic activity. The main pathway for the HER at above mentioned electrode materials is Volmer-Heyrovsky with Heyrovsky as the rate determining step.
